Disappointing
After trying on the Classic Souscription, I asked to try on the new Type XX Chronographe 2075.
The silver dial limited edition ref. 2075BH/G9/398 wasn't available, but I could handle the regular
black dial ref.
2075BH/99/398 (I dedicated a thread to
both variants here).
I thought I would like it very much, but was disappointed, despite the good 38.3 mm diameter. The execution is fine and I generally like these warm tones, but I think this watch just didn't feel right to me in rose gold. It's a pilot's watch, a tool watch, and rose gold with a dark dial feels just too dressy. The identity of the watch seems somehow distorted.

I guess I was also not very fond of the
faceted lugs: they felt strange or clumsy rather than beautiful to me.
And the decoration of the main plate on the back felt a bit "cartoonish" or rather simply "decorative" in a not so positive way...
On photos, I liked this reference more than the limited edition with silver dial, but now I think I would like the limited edition better, because it is clearly conceived as a dress watch. That said, the faceted lugs and main plate decoration would probably still feel not completely convincing.
